Asus ROG Phone 6 vs. Xiaomi Redmi Note 13: A Deep Dive
Let's dissect the Asus ROG Phone 6 and the Xiaomi Redmi Note 13, two phones targeting distinct user segments. We'll go beyond the spec sheet to understand what these numbers mean for your daily life.
1. Specifications Breakdown
Feature | Asus ROG Phone 6 | Xiaomi Redmi Note 13 | Real-World Implications | |
---|---|---|---|---|
Design | ||||
Dimensions (mm) | 173 x 77 x 10.3 | 161.1 x 75 x 7.6 | ROG Phone 6 is larger and heavier. Redmi Note 13 offers better one-handed usability. | |
Weight (g) | 239 | 174.5 | ROG Phone 6's weight reflects its robust build and larger battery. | |
Display | ||||
Size (inches) | 6.78 | 6.67 | Both offer large, immersive displays. | |
Resolution (px) | 1080 x 2448 | 1080 x 2400 | Virtually indistinguishable sharpness. | |
Refresh Rate (Hz) | 165 | 120 | ROG Phone 6 provides noticeably smoother scrolling and animations, especially in games. | |
Display Type | AMOLED, HDR10+ | AMOLED | Both offer vibrant colors and deep blacks. ROG Phone 6 supports HDR10+ for enhanced video quality. | |
Performance | ||||
Chipset | Snapdragon 8+ Gen 1 (4 nm) | Mediatek Dimensity 6080 (6 nm) | ROG Phone 6 significantly outperforms in demanding tasks and gaming due to its flagship processor. | |
CPU | Octa-core (up to 3.19 GHz) | Octa-core (up to 2.4 GHz) | ROG Phone 6 delivers superior multi-tasking and app loading speeds. | |
RAM (GB) | 12 | 8/12 | ROG Phone 6's larger RAM ensures smooth performance even with heavy multitasking. | |
Camera | ||||
Main Camera (MP) | 50 (Sony IMX766) | 108 (Samsung HM6) | Redmi Note 13 boasts higher resolution, but real-world image quality depends on processing. | |
Video | Up to 8K @ 24fps | Up to 1080p @ 30fps | ROG Phone 6 offers superior video recording capabilities. | |
Battery Life | ||||
Capacity (mAh) | 6000 | 5000 | ROG Phone 6 offers longer battery life. | |
Charging | 65W Fast Charging | 33W Fast Charging | ROG Phone 6 charges significantly faster. | |
Price | High | Low | ROG Phone 6 is significantly more expensivve. Redmi Note 13 offers good value for money. |
2. Key Insights
- Performance Powerhouse: The ROG Phone 6 is a gaming-centric beast with a top-tier processor, ample RAM, and a high refresh rate display. This translates to blazing-fast performance, seamless multitasking, and a buttery smooth gaming experience.
- Value Champion: The Redmi Note 13 offers impressive features for its price point, including a large AMOLED display, a high-resolution main camera, and decent battery life. It’s a solid choice for budget-conscious users.
- Camera Considerations: While the Redmi Note 13 boasts a 108MP main camera, megapixels don't tell the whole story. The ROG Phone 6 utilizes a Sony IMX766 sensor known for its excellent image quality. Real-world performance will depend on image processing.
- Battery and Charging: The ROG Phone 6's massive 6000mAh battery and 65W fast charging provide all-day endurance and quick top-ups. The Redmi Note 13's 5000mAh battery and 33W charging are respectable but less impressive.
3. User Profiles and Recommendations
- ROG Phone 6: Ideal for mobile gamers, power users, and anyone who demands top-tier performance. Its high refresh rate display, powerful processor, and advanced cooling system provide an unparalleled mobile gaming experience.
- Redmi Note 13: Best suited for budget-conscious users who prioritize value for money. It's a great all-around device for everyday tasks, social media, web browsing, and casual gaming.
4. Buying Decision Framework
- What's your budget? If price is a major concern, the Redmi Note 13 is the clear winner.
- Is gaming a priority? If you're a serious mobile gamer, the ROG Phone 6's superior performance and high refresh rate display are worth the investment.
- How important is battery life? If you need a phone that can last all day on a single charge, the ROG Phone 6's larger battery is a significant advantage.
